Customs documents that show multiple large shipments of "GAME CONSOLE" tell the tale, there's plenty of information out there for people who don't rely solely on "news sources" and reddit posts to get reliable data.

Rough qtys can be easily extrapolated by closely approximating the weight of the console based on components, materials, and dimensions (it's similar to other modern consoles in weight) and dividing the weight of the shipments by the approx weight of a single unit.

This only accounts for the units that we've seen customs documents for, and the smart money would be on there being past shipments (or domestic/pseudo-domestic manufacturing runs) of these that we haven't seen any documentation on. That's the smart money because there are hundreds of people in the wild with preview units for testing/news/press reasons, and there have been since before the shipments we can see came in.

So while I can't show hard documented numbers, and I'll admit that freely, it's important to keep in mind that most of the doom and gloom you're seeing on stock limitations, pricing, etc is based entirely on pessimism and the track record of the gaming industry (which shouldn't count Valve because they zig when the industry zags) rather than any actual information.
